Transaction e285df83e27d427641fb511cc84901c1139458948182402b615bccdebc68c776
1 Input
1 Output
-
e285df83e27d427641fb511cc84901c1139458948182402b615bccdebc68c776:0
- value
- 45501799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e74542b2f133aaa9050ace3bb01542456a9eabb2 OP_EQUAL
- address
- 3NmrzASAZNsNYpq7CHJhq689CXJaWY8G6z